Output 72ef9662d89b4259e4086f2ba23e66aebfd4d15d93287175a552a1dba52b262a:0

value
2190584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7307a9569cb3629d23a912bfcd9a53087c14cadf OP_EQUAL
address
3CBEow55sBwW1YBhBf8hutvsKD4Vx8mMd8
transaction
72ef9662d89b4259e4086f2ba23e66aebfd4d15d93287175a552a1dba52b262a
confirmations
274941
spent
true